Bangladesh | Life expectancy at birth, female (years)
Life expectancy at birth indicates the number of years a newborn infant would live if prevailing patterns of mortality at the time of its birth were to stay the same throughout its life. Development relevance: Mortality rates for different age groups (infants, children, and adults) and overall mortality indicators (life expectancy at birth or survival to a given age) are important indicators of health status in a country. Because data on the incidence and prevalence of diseases are frequently unavailable, mortality rates are often used to identify vulnerable populations. And they are among the indicators most frequently used to compare socioeconomic development across countries. Limitations and exceptions: Annual data series from United Nations Population Division's World Population Prospects are interpolated data from 5-year period data. Therefore they may not reflect real events as much as observed data. Statistical concept and methodology: Life expectancy at birth used here is the average number of years a newborn is expected to live if mortality patterns at the time of its birth remain constant in the future. It reflects the overall mortality level of a population, and summarizes the mortality pattern that prevails across all age groups in a given year. It is calculated in a period life table which provides a snapshot of a population's mortality pattern at a given time. It therefore does not reflect the mortality pattern that a person actually experiences during his/her life, which can be calculated in a cohort life table. High mortality in young age groups significantly lowers the life expectancy at birth. But if a person survives his/her childhood of high mortality, he/she may live much longer. For example, in a population with a life expectancy at birth of 50, there may be few people dying at age 50. The life expectancy at birth may be low due to the high childhood mortality so that once a person survives his/her childhood, he/she may live much longer than 50 years.

Bangladesh | Life expectancy at birth, female (years)
44.314 1960
45.192 1961
46.122 1962
45.745 1963
46.901 1964
45.79 1965
47.638 1966
47.958 1967
48.131 1968
48.21 1969
40.665 1970
32.225 1971
48.541 1972
48.813 1973
48.084 1974
49.284 1975
49.357 1976
50.134 1977
50.109 1978
50.3 1979
50.81 1980
51.083 1981
51.521 1982
52.019 1983
52.707 1984
53.32 1985
53.64 1986
54.303 1987
54.406 1988
54.022 1989
54.757 1990
53.07 1991
57.049 1992
57.25 1993
58.095 1994
59.005 1995
58.62 1996
61.315 1997
63.947 1998
66.022 1999
66.109 2000
66.66 2001
67.627 2002
68.218 2003
68.534 2004
68.817 2005
68.793 2006
68.213 2007
68.731 2008
68.863 2009
70.312 2010
70.467 2011
71.831 2012
72.54 2013
72.42 2014
72.739 2015
73.325 2016
73.95 2017
74.346 2018
75.09 2019
73.957 2020
74.267 2021
